Daikin Park sets the stage for the MLB matchup between the San Francisco Giants and Houston Astros this Wednesday.

The Houston Astros and San Francisco Giants will lock horns in MLB action at Daikin Park on Wednesday, starting at 4:10PM ET.

Framber Valdez (1-0, 0.00 ERA) will start on the mound for the Astros, pitting him against Landen Roupp (0-0, 0.00 ERA) for the Giants.
